Swapnote back from the dead as Swapdoodle, releasing today on Nintendo 3DS

Back in December 2011, Nintendo released Swapnote (known as Nintendo Letterbox in Europe): a pretty neat and free app that allowed users to share “letters” with each other, via SpotPass.

The service was pretty popular, but following an incident involving alleged exchanges of child pornographic imagery, the service was discontinued (officially, it’s because it was being “actively misused” to transmit “offensive material”).

But Nikki, a character introduced in Swapnote / Nintendo Letterbox, lived on, and she even got her very own series of badges in Nintendo Badge Arcade. And today, she is finally back in Swapdoodle, which is pretty much Swapnote / Nintendo Letterbox, but with a different name. The best thing? It’s now available from the Nintendo eShop… for free! Nintendo’s description of Swapdoodle is pretty straightforward: it’s a game that allows to “write messages, draw 3D pictures, and share them with your Nintendo 3DS friends”. But Swapdoodle is more than just Swapnote / Nintendo Letterbox with a different name, there’s also additional features. For example, you can use stamps based on the icons of played titles in your messages, as seen in the trailer above.

But more importantly, it features purchaseable in-game add-ons packs that include doodle lessons of Nintendo characters. With those, you can learn to draw characters from:

  • Super Mario series
  • The Legend of Zelda
  • Splatoon
  • and more…

But doodle lessons are not all the add-on packs are about: some of them allows you to increase your storage space (up to over 6000 notes), draw more doodles per note, get more than 45 pen colors, increase your ink capacity, download stationaries featuring Nintendo characters, and more. Along with your doodles, your notes can feature the face of your Mii (you can even chose between various emotions), screenshots from games you and your friends own, create secret pages that are hidden until your friends reply, and more. It looks like you cannot share pictures directly, so that should prevent any abuse (and termination of the service!).

To send notes, you need to register your friends / family as Doodle Pals. After that, you will be able to share notes with them via SpotPass (naturally, it works when your Nintendo 3DS is in sleep mode and connected to the internet). When they receive the note, they see it come to life exactly as you drew it… that’s right, just like in Swapnote / Nintendo Letterbox!

Using the Date Stamp, you can make sure the person you’re writing a note to can only read it on the designated day… perfect to wish someone a Happy Birthday!  By the way, each note can contain up to 4 pages, including the secret pages mentioned above.

When you first download Swapdoodle, you can create notes using the following:

  • black pen
  • five units of ink
  • room to store up to 200 notes

Here’s the list of DLC packs available for Swapdoodle (you can buy them from the Lesson Store, within the game):

  • Starter Pack – FREE – Includes four lessons, two types of stationery and one coloured pen. Increases maximum note storage by 100 and ink capacity by two units.
  • Nintendo Premium Pack – £6.29 / €6.99 / $6.99 – Includes six lessons, six stationery types, five coloured pens and four premium pens. Increases maximum note storage by 3,000 and ink capacity by four units.
  • Sparkling Premium Pack – £6.29 / €6.99 / $6.99 – Includes 14 lessons, eight stationery types, five coloured pens and six premium pens. Increases maximum note storage by 3,000 and ink capacity by four units.
  • Silver Glitter & Stationery Set – £1.79 / €1.99 / Free in North America – Includes four types of stationery and one premium pen.
  • Bronze Glitter & Stationery Set – £1.79 / €1.99 / $1.99 – Includes four types of stationery and one premium pen.
  • Super Mario Basic Lessons – £2.69 / €2.99 / $2.99 – Includes 15 lessons, two stationery types, five coloured pens and one premium pen.
  • Super Mario Standard Lessons – £2.69 / €2.99 / $2.99 – Includes 10 lessons, two stationery types, five coloured pens and one premium pen.
  • Splatoon Inklings and Things – £2.69 / €2.99 / $2.99 – Includes 10 lessons, two stationery types, five coloured pens and one premium pen.
  • Splatoon Inkopolis – £2.69 / €2.99 / $2.99 – Includes 12 lessons, two stationery types, five coloured pens and one premium pen.
  • The Legend of Zelda: Ocarina of Time – £2.69 / €2.99 / $2.99 – Includes 11 lessons, two stationery types, five coloured pens and one premium pen.
  • The Legend of Zelda: The Wind Waker – £2.69 / €2.99 / $2.99 – Includes 10 lessons, two stationery types, five coloured pens and one premium pen.
  • Animal Crossing Standard Lesson – £2.69 / €2.99 / $2.99 – Includes 13 lessons, two stationery types, five coloured pens and one premium pen.
  • Mario Kart 8 – £2.69 / €2.99 / $2.99 – Includes 14 lessons, two stationery types, five coloured pens and one premium pen.
  • Prehistoric Life – £2.69 / €2.99 / $2.99 – Includes 15 lessons, two stationery types, five coloured pens and one premium pen.
  • Nikki’s Simply Adorable Animals – £2.69 / €2.99 / $2.99 – Includes 27 lessons, two stationery types, five coloured pens and two premium pens.
  • Nikki’s Animals – £2.69 / €2.99 / $2.99 – Includes 20 lessons, two stationery types, five coloured pens and one premium pen.
  • Nikki’s Simply Beautiful Flowers – £2.69 / €2.99 / $2.99 – Includes 25 lessons, two stationery types, five coloured pens and two premium pens.

Not sure which pack to pick? You can use a Trial Mode, available for free. Thanks to the Trial Mode, you can try one of the doodle lessons included, but you cannot save your progress.
